Output dbba5bc42e5cfbf16f37cf8a92a5c97a2430beda02411e68fd7809b5cbc41579:0

value
25195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e09f5983729dd06a199913ac185ed4e87d40cc07 OP_EQUAL
address
3NAiBKekgyfqATbxh5uoafw1jDtmWFf352
transaction
dbba5bc42e5cfbf16f37cf8a92a5c97a2430beda02411e68fd7809b5cbc41579
confirmations
228231
spent
true